4.3 Specifications
4.3.1 Multi Deformable Mirrors
DM Model Number
Multi-1.5 *
Multi-3.5
Multi-3.5L
Multi-5.5
Multi-1.5-
SLM
Multi-3.5-
SLM
Maximum Stroke (µm) 1.5 3.5 3.5 5.5 1.5 3.5
Actuator Pitch (µm) 300 400 450 450 300 400
Full Aperture Dia. (mm) 4.50 6.00 6.75 6.75 4.80 6.40

Mirror Surface Continuous Membrane Surface Segmented Mirror
Surface
Actuator Count
140
Actuator Layout 12 x 12 square without corners
See Section 10.4, Mirror Mapping for Multi Driver DRV00120-03
Actuator Count
Across Aperture
12
Mirror Coating Aluminum, Gold, or Protected Silver
Surface Quality
(when driven flat)
< 30 nm RMS
< 40 nm RMS
Protective Window
(with Anti-Reflective
Coating)
350-700nm, 650-1050nm, 1050-1700nm, 400-1100nm,
or 550-2400nm
Recommended Operating
Temperature (°C)
-10 30
Recommended Storage
Temperature (°C)
-10 80
Recommended Relative
Humidity (%RH)
< 30
* The Multi-1.5 is not available for new designs. New optical designs should use the Multi-C-1.5.
** High speed X-Driver option available, contact BMC for more information.
